July is the most popular month to visit Decorah, Iowa, when the summer season is in full swing. This vibrant period, spanning from June to August, attracts nature enthusiasts and families alike, drawn by the area's stunning landscapes, outdoor recreational opportunities, and lively community events. With temperatures typically ranging from 20 to 30 degrees Celsius, visitors can comfortably engage in activities such as hiking, biking, and exploring the picturesque Decorah Fish Hatchery.During July, the town comes alive with local festivals and farmers' markets, making it an ideal time for those seeking a blend of adventure and cultural experiences. Whether you're kayaking on the Upper Iowa River or enjoying a leisurely stroll through the Decorah Nordic Ski Trail, there's something for everyone eager to soak in the beauty of this charming region.For those looking for a more budget-friendly option, consider visiting in December. This quieter month offers a unique perspective on Decorah as the town transforms into a winter wonderland. While outdoor activities may shift to winter sports like cross-country skiing, the serene atmosphere provides a wonderful opportunity for cozy experiences, including visits to local shops and cafes.
